Living Into The Parent You Are
First-time Parents

Living Into The Parent You Are

by: Sarah TrottPosted on: May 25, 2017June 2, 2025

Part of what’s difficult about becoming a parent is deciding the parent we want to be.
And once we’ve decided, sometimes the parent we are and the parent we imagined we would be are different.

How Activity And Mindfulness Contribute To Mental Health
Mental Health

How Activity And Mindfulness Contribute To Mental Health

by: Sarah TrottPosted on: May 23, 2017September 12, 2025

Dr Stephanie Stewart is a psychologist and therapist who has developed her own brand of travel therapy, mostly by taking patients on epic surf retreats around the world. She tells us how being present and putting ourselves in new situations can help uncover new insights into our own personal development journey.

Fourth Trimester Podcast

A top parenting podcast that prepares you for a healthy and positive experience during the first few months with a new baby. We are passionate about helping new parents and their supporting communities. It’s hosted by Sarah Trott, a new mama dedicated to finding and sharing the best resources that empower parents to take care of themselves and their families, and by Esther Gallagher, a long-time doula and professional in all things postpartum.
